Q. During nitration of benzene, the attacking electrophile is

Hydrocarbons

Solution:

During nitration of benzene, the attacking electrophile is $NO _{2}^{+}$.
It is formed by the reaction between $HNO _{3}$ and $H _{2} SO _{4}$ as shown below :
